Why seniors in Hervey Bay require a different first aid lens

The starting point is understanding why older adults need changed emergency treatment actions. A lot of fitness instructors speak about this theoretically. When you have really responded to a telephone call at 2am to find an 84-year-old on the floor with a hip crack, or attempted to give mouth-to-mouth resuscitation to someone on blood thinners with sophisticated weakening of bones, you realise just how useful these differences are.

Three attributes show up time and again in the older populace:

First, delicate bodies. Bones fracture a lot more easily, skin splits with minor knocks, and blood vessels wound under misuse. A chest compression that would be great for a healthy and balanced 30-year-old can split ribs in a Hervey Bay first aid course slim 80-year-old.

Second, facility medicines and problems. It prevails to see somebody on a heart medication, a blood thinner, diabetic issues tablets, and a painkiller, at one time. Those drugs impact bleeding, heart price, sugar degrees, and degree of performance. They also complicate how you analyze symptoms.

Third, slower healing and higher threat of difficulties. A small infection can spiral into sepsis in a frail older person. A straightforward fall can suggest weeks in hospital, loss of self-reliance, or permanent moving to higher-level care.

Adapting CPR for older adults

People commonly ask whether CPR on an older grownup is actually worth trying, or if it is "too risky". There is a difficult truth in this: survival rates from heart attack in the older, specifically with serious underlying illness, are low. But low is not zero, and as very first aiders, our task is not to choose that deserves an opportunity. Our task is to offer the best attempt we can until professionals take over.

A focused mouth-to-mouth resuscitation course in Hervey Bay should resolve numerous senior-specific points.

Compression deepness and rib fractures

The standard for grownups coincides despite age: compress at the very least one third of the upper body deepness, around 5 to 6 centimeters. With sickly older grownups, it feels like you are pushing also hard. Ribs might split, and occasionally you will hear or feel it.

It is confronting the first time that happens. I bear in mind a pupil during a CPR training Hervey Bay session that froze the moment she listened to a simulated "fracture" in a manikin developed to simulate a rib. We quit and unloaded the psychological side of that. Broken ribs are an acceptable effect when you are attempting to save a life. A stopped heart is far more dangerous than a broken rib.

What you can do is make sure correct hand positioning in the centre of the upper body, avoid leaning in between compressions, and maintain arms directly to utilize your body weight rather than jerky, superficial pushes that increase the possibility of sideways activity and injury.

Using AEDs with frail or implanted patients

Most contemporary defibrillators are secure for people with pacemakers or dental implanted defibrillators. In seniors, these tools are common. The guideline is to position the AED pads at the very least a few centimetres far from any noticeable dental implanted device under the skin, usually viewed as a little swelling listed below the collarbone.

Falls, fractures, and risk-free handling

If you hang out with older adults, drops will certainly be the case you deal with usually. Not the dramatic drops from ladders that we educate in typical emergency treatment, yet sluggish, gliding, restroom or bedroom falls that leave someone on the flooring, humiliated and in pain.

Assessing after a fall

The temptation is to get the individual up as quickly as you can. They often request for this as well, typically stating "I'm fine, just aid me up". I have actually seen well-meaning carers create serious injury by hauling a person to their feet with a concealed thigh fracture or spinal injury.

Essential first steps after a loss consist of:

Make sure the scene is secure for you and the individual (water on the floor, loose mats, sharp edges). Check responsiveness, respiratory tract, breathing, and flow, equally as you discovered in standard first aid. Look for obvious defect, swelling, or shortening of a leg or arm, and inquire about discomfort prior to moving anything. If you think a hip, back, or major limb crack, maintain the person as still as possible and call 000, making use of cushions or folded up towels to sustain arm or legs in the most comfortable position.

When it is safe to aid somebody up

When I collaborated with a community treatment group, we used an easy guideline: no obvious injury, no extreme pain, and the individual can actively assist with the movement.

If the person looks out, taking a breath generally, bears in mind the autumn, and can move limbs without solid pain, you might have the ability to help them roll onto their side, move onto hands and knees, and crawl to a sturdy chair or bed. You help by directing and supporting, not by lifting their full weight. This is more secure for your back and for their bones.

Breathing troubles, breast discomfort, and seniors with heart or lung disease

Hervey Bay has many older locals with lasting heart and lung problems. Hot, humid days, bushfire smoke drifting from inland, and even a light breathing infection can tip them right into crisis.

Recognising very early signs makes an actual distinction. In a calm class, it is very easy to say "watch for boosting shortness of breath". In real life, that might look like a generally chatty person suddenly utilizing few-word sentences, resting extremely still, or avoiding movement because "it makes me puffed".

When you do Hervey Bay emergency treatment training, push your instructor on practical case studies. Ask to practise decisions around 3 common scenarios:

First, chest discomfort that could be heart. Many elders currently have GTN spray or tablets and might have been told when to use them. You require to know the standard actions: quit physical effort, sit in a comfy upright placement, administer their prescribed medicine if suitable, watch very closely, and call 000 if discomfort lingers or returns.

Second, flare-ups of chronic obstructive lung illness (COPD) or bronchial asthma. Here, proper use of puffers, spacers, and breathing placements, plus very early ambulance activation, can protect against collapse.

Third, "silent" heart concerns. Some older adults, particularly females and individuals with diabetes, existing with obscure signs: nausea, exhaustion, or jaw discomfort instead of squashing chest discomfort. Stroke, confusion, and interaction challenges

Stroke threat increases with age, and time shed truly is mind shed. Every minute's delay can cost tissue that will certainly never ever work once more. Yet strokes in older adults are not constantly obvious.

Tools like the FAST test (Face, Arms, Speech, Time) are common in emergency treatment training in Hervey Bay and across Australia. With seniors, include a layer of insight:

An older person with mental deterioration could have slurred speech on a good day. You look instead for a change from their baseline. An individual with joint inflammation might already have one weak arm. You notice if it unexpectedly becomes useless or extra clumsy than usual.

Family carers typically feel they are "bothering" rescue solutions if they are not fully sure. Training ought to hammer home that suspected stroke constantly warrants calling 000. Paramedics prefer to turn around from a dud than show up late to a significant stroke.

Communication additionally matters when somebody is deaf, has actually restricted English, or is puzzled. Easy, brief questions, eye get in touch with at their level, and aesthetic hints like directing can minimize distress. Chronic ailments and medication issues

Many older Hervey Bay locals deal with diabetic issues, kidney condition, osteoporosis, previous cancer cells, or a mix of a number of conditions. It is impossible for non-medical carers to understand every detail, however there are reoccuring patterns that emergency treatment training can target.

Hypoglycaemia in older diabetics, for instance, frequently reveals as unexpected complication, impatience, or drowsiness. It may be misinterpreted as mental deterioration "accentuating". If the person is still aware and able to ingest, quick sugar consumption and close tracking might prevent collapse. If they are sluggish or can not ingest securely, this ends up being a clinical emergency.

Medication mistakes are an additional concealed hazard. Missed doses, double dosing, or interactions with over-the-counter tablets can rapidly push a frail system off balance. A great Hervey Bay emergency treatment course will not turn you into a pharmacist, however it must encourage basic techniques: bring all medication packs to the paramedics, point out any type of recent changes in scripts, and never ever give someone else's medicine "since it seemed comparable".

The worth of normal refresher courses for carers

Skills discolor. Self-confidence fades also quicker. I have seen students perform perfect CPR on a manikin, then confess 3 years later that in an actual occasion they froze due to the fact that they "were not sure about the proportions anymore". This is particularly real for carers that lug hefty duty yet may only face a significant emergency situation when in a decade.

Most guidelines advise renewing mouth-to-mouth resuscitation training every 12 months and full emergency treatment a minimum of every 3 years. For those caring daily for sickly elders, I believe yearly refresher courses in both emergency treatment and CPR courses Hervey Bay companies provide is a more secure target.

Short, concentrated sessions that review crucial abilities - MOUTH-TO-MOUTH RESUSCITATION, choking, hemorrhaging, falls assessment, stroke recognition - help maintain muscular tissue memory to life and upgrade you on any standard adjustments.
